Photo: A Moment on the Horizon

I know I'm not the first to post this sort of photo today--Karen Nyberg already covered this subject matter, and considering that she's an astronaut taking photos from space, it's not something I can equal with my point-and-shoot. Nevertheless, I take opportunities as I recognize then, and the moment of sunset isn't an opportunity that I stumble into often. I was only just walking into my apartment with the groceries yesterday when I realized the sun was literally in the middle of setting--a minute after I went out on the balcony and started snapping, it had sunk below the horizon. This is one of the last ones I managed; fifteen seconds after I took this one, it had finished slipping away.
